Can Ayurveda support **mental health** in conjunction with NHS services?

South Asian Health — Ayurveda + NHS Interaction Guide3 June 2026
Ayurveda offers various practices that can complement NHS approaches to mental health. Techniques such as meditation, yoga, and breathing exercises (called pranayama) can help reduce stress and anxiety. These practices promote relaxation and emotional regulation, making them beneficial for mental well-being. While it's important to continue with NHS treatments such as therapy or medication, integrating Ayurvedic practices can provide additional support. Always discuss these practices with your NHS healthcare provider to ensure a coordinated and comprehensive approach to your mental health.
